Don't forget, budget constraint and all, how far could they actually go? The current style has only been out for 5 years, so no MAJOR update could realistically be expected. This is a very nice freshening of the current model, enough that you can tell it has been updated. The next version, whenever it comes out, will likely be a departure from the current design. As for the powerplants, yes, EcoBoost is coming, but don't forget - even when Camaro had the 5.7L and more power than the GT, Ford STILL outsold combined Camaro, Firebird and Corvette by over 4:1 margin. People buy the Mustang because of what it is, not just because of horsepower. We all want more, but from a business perspective, remember, how many are sold - that's where it counts.
